A funny and interesting drama unfolded on Australian Stock Exchange yesterday. QBE Insurance is a part of ASX 200 Index. It has a weighting of about 2 percent in the index. QBE Insurance is a blue chip stock. In the morning the shares were trading at around $22.85. Brokers place buy and sell orders on [...]

This year ANZ and NAB came out with Mobile banking features. NAB allows its customers to check their account balances and the last few transactions (all from their mobile). ANZ goes a step further – I actually viewed a demo of their M-Banking features and it is quite impressive – you can transfer funds, check [...]
